The Nature of Christ Philippians 2:6 Excerpt The word translated  nature  ( morphē ) in verses  6  and  7  is a crucial term in this passage. This word (trans. “form” in the  kjv   and  nasb ) stresses the inner essence or reality of that with which it is associated ( cf . Mark  16:12 ). Christ Jesus , Paul said, is of the very essence ( morphē ) of God , and in His incarnation He embraced perfect humanity . His complete and absolute deity is here carefully stressed by the apostle. The Savior’s claim to deity infuriated the Jewish leaders ( John  5:18 ) and caused them to accuse Him of blasphemy ( John   10:33 ). Though possessing full deity ( John   1:14 ; Col.   2:9 ), Christ did not consider His   equality with God  ( Phil .  2:6 ) as  something to be grasped  or held onto.
